Demystifying Breast Cysts: What You Need to Know - with Dr Tasha

Breast cysts are fluid-filled sacs that can develop within the breast tissue. They are common and often benign, meaning they are not cancerous. These cysts can vary in size, ranging from tiny to several centimeters in diameter. While the exact cause of breast cysts is not always clear, hormonal changes during the menstrual cycle can contribute to their development. Women in their 30s and 40s are more likely to experience breast cysts, although they can occur at any age. Symptoms of breast cysts may include a palpable lump that is smooth and easily movable, breast tenderness or pain, and swelling in the affected area. In some cases, breast cysts may cause discomfort or concern, leading individuals to seek medical evaluation. Diagnosing breast cysts typically involves a combination of physical examination, imaging tests such as mammograms or ultrasounds, and in some cases, fine-needle aspiration to drain the fluid from the cyst for further analysis. Treatment for breast cysts may not be necessary if they are small, asymptomatic, and noncancerous. However, larger or symptomatic cysts may require drainage or removal to alleviate discomfort or to rule out any underlying issues. Regular breast self-exams and mammograms can help detect any changes in the breast tissue, including the presence of cysts. It's essential for individuals to communicate any concerns or changes they notice in their breasts to their healthcare providers for appropriate evaluation and management.
